The Elder Abuse Prevention Unit (EAPU) Helpline is funded by the Queensland Department of Seniors, Disability Services and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Partnerships to provide information, support, and referrals to older people and those who witness or suspect that an older person is experiencing abuse or neglect.
Helpline staff enter this non-identifiable information into PEARL (Prevention of Elder Abuse Record List), the EAPU’s custom-built research database. Data are extracted, analysed, and reported annually. The 2021 report contains a range of descriptive statistics and analyses of Helpline data collected during the 2020–21 financial year.
